 ine moléculaire\, Université Laval\n\nBiographie :I established my lab
 oratory at the CHU de Québec–Université Laval research center in Septe
 mber 2013 after a seven-year postdoctoral stint in the biotechnology secto
 r (Sangamo Therapeutics\, California\, USA) devoted to the creation and im
 plementation of genome-editing tools. My team develops versatile methods f
 or increasing the efficacy of targeted genome editing to enable the creati
 on of bona fide cellular models for biological research. In addition\, we 
 explore the potential of in vivo genome editing as a novel class of human 
 therapeutics for pediatric metabolic disorders.\nRésumé :In this semina
 r\, I will share our recent results demonstrating that CRISPR-Cas9 systems
  can be used to dissect metabolic pathways in vivo. Using a mouse model of
  hereditary tyrosinemia\, we uncovered intra-pathway enhancers and suppres
 sors that modulate the phenotype and the levels of key catabolites of the 
 pathway. I will also describe our approach to streamline the incorporation
  of marker-free genetic changes in human cells (Agudelo et al\, Nature met
 hods 2017).
